A feasibility study on the efficacy of a patient-owned wound surveillance system for diabetic foot ulcer care (ePOWS study).

Implementation of a patient-owned wound surveillance system is feasible. Most patients were able to effectively monitor wounds using a smartphone app-based solution. The image analysis algorithm demonstrates strong performance in identifying wound healing and is capable of detecting deterioration prior to interval evaluation by a physician. Patients generally found the app easy to use but were reluctant to pay for the use of the solution out of pocket.
